Meet the Candidates: Ralph Rinaldi, candidate for Supervisor in Warren County, Shenandoah District

Local resident Ralph Rinaldi has announced his candidacy for the Republican nomination for the Shenandoah District of the Warren County Board of Supervisors. Rinaldi, a dedicated public servant and fiscally conservative, is vying for the nomination against fellow Republican John Stanmeyer.

In a Meet the Candidates session with the Royal Examiner, Rinaldi spoke about his extensive experience serving the citizens of Warren County and Virginia. He has served on several boards, including the Warren County Planning Commission, the Warren County School Board, and the Warren County Well and Septic Appeals Board. Additionally, Rinaldi has been an active member of the Shenandoah Farms community, volunteering at the local fire department and serving as a mentor to local students.

Rinaldi’s decision to run for the Republican nomination was motivated by the need for historical knowledge among the Board of Supervisors. He believes that his experience and knowledge can benefit the citizens of Warren County and make the area an even better place to live.

Rinaldi’s candidacy has generated a lot of excitement among local residents. He is seen as a dedicated public servant who has the right experience and dedication to serve the community. The Warren County Republican Committee has announced a “firehouse” primary election on May 5, 2023, to select the candidate who will represent the Shenandoah Magisterial District supervisors in the upcoming November 7 General Election. All registered voters are eligible to vote in the primary, which will take place at the North Warren Volunteer Fire & Rescue at 89 Rockland Road, Front Royal, Virginia 22630, from 2 to 7 pm.
